Calories in a Chicken Caesar Salad: Detailed Nutritional Breakdown (2026)
What Are the Calories in a Chicken Caesar Salad?
A Chicken Caesar Salad typically contains approximately 550 to 700 calories, depending on the serving size and specific ingredients used. The calorie count can significantly vary based on the dressing and additional toppings. This article will provide a detailed nutritional breakdown to help you make informed dietary choices.

Detailed Nutritional Breakdown of Each Ingredient
| Ingredient | Calories (per serving) | Proteins (g) | Fats (g)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Grilled Chicken Breast (100g) | 165 | 31 | 3.6 |
| Romaine Lettuce (100g) | 17 | 1.2 | 0.3 |
| Caesar Dressing (2 tbsp) | 150 | 1.4 | 15 |
| Parmesan Cheese (28g) | 110 | 10 | 7.5 |
| Croutons (30g) | 120 | 2.8 | 4.5 |
As seen in the table above, grilled chicken breast is the most calorie-dense component of the salad, providing essential protein for muscle maintenance. Caesar dressing is another significant contributor to the calorie count due to its fat and oil content. Meanwhile, romaine lettuce is low in calories and provides essential vitamins and minerals.
How to Modify Your Chicken Caesar Salad for Fewer Calories
If you're looking to reduce the caloric intake of your Chicken Caesar Salad while still enjoying its delicious flavors, consider the following tips:
- Use less dressing or opt for a lighter version.
- Skip the croutons or replace them with whole grain alternatives.
- Add more vegetables like cucumbers and tomatoes to increase volume without adding too many calories.
- Choose grilled chicken with skin removed to further lower fat content.

Health Benefits: Is Chicken Caesar Salad Good for You?
A Chicken Caesar Salad can provide several health benefits:
- High Protein: Grilled chicken breast provides a good source of lean protein, ideal for muscle repair and growth.
- Essential Nutrients: Romaine lettuce is packed with vitamins A and C, contributing to overall health.
- Healthy Fats: While Caesar dressing does have fats, opting for healthier versions can offer heart benefits.
However, if best used, moderation is key. Regularly consuming high-calorie dressings or excessive cheese may hinder weight loss efforts or promote unhealthy weight gain, so it’s crucial to strike a balance.
